What are balanced forces?

Back

Balanced forces are forces that are equal in size but opposite in direction. They do not cause a change in motion.

What are unbalanced forces?

Back

Unbalanced forces are forces that are not equal in size or direction. They cause an object to start moving, stop moving, or change direction.
